Output f66e321d6d8ae75dddfa0ddcde9d16ea07cebf678b9fd692ebd27c4abcd7ee43:32

value
286665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9df6eb08114850ad29c9cc2db5ca8ef5b3598e24 OP_EQUAL
address
3G6Foq9TzFpqSVrmTFFW3BijQ7JaszbbEy
transaction
f66e321d6d8ae75dddfa0ddcde9d16ea07cebf678b9fd692ebd27c4abcd7ee43
spent
true